首頁 > 後端開發 > C#.Net教程 > c#中///是什麼

c#中///是什麼

下次还敢
發布: 2024-05-09 22:18:20
原創
435 人瀏覽過

C# 中的多行註解以 /// 符號開頭,可以跨越多行並記錄程式碼元素的目的。這種註解用於記錄目的、產生 XML 文件並增強程式碼的可讀性和可維護性,同時也支援 Visual Studio 等工具中的 IntelliSense。

c#中///是什麼

///:C# 中的多行註解

在C# 中,/// 符號表示多行註釋,它允許您編寫跨越多行的註釋。這種註釋對於記錄類別、方法和其他程式碼元素的目的很有用。

使用方式:

要編寫多行註釋,請在註解開頭使用三個斜線(///),然後在每行開頭重複使用兩個斜線(//):

<code class="csharp">/// <summary>
/// 计算两个数字的和。
/// </summary>
/// <param name="a">第一个数字。</param>
/// <param name="b">第二个数字。</param>
/// <returns>两个数字的和。</returns>
int Sum(int a, int b) {
    // 这里添加代码...
}</code>
登入後複製

用途:

  • #記錄目的:多行註解用於描述類別的用途、方法的行為以及其他程式碼元素的作用。
  • XML 文件:多行註解可以包含 XML 文檔,該文件為 Visual Studio 和其他工具提供 IntelliSense 資訊。例如,上面的範例將產生以下IntelliSense 文件:
<code class="xml">/// <summary>
/// 计算两个数字的和。
/// </summary>
/// <param name="a">第一个数字。</param>
/// <param name="b">第二个数字。</param>
/// <returns>两个数字的和。</returns>
public int Sum(int a, int b);</code>
登入後複製

優點:

  • ##易讀性高:多行註釋使程式碼更易於閱讀和理解。
  • 可維護性強:註解有助於日後維護程式碼,因為它們記錄了程式碼的功能和限制。
  • IntelliSense支援:XML 文件註解可讓 Visual Studio 等工具提供 IntelliSense 提示。

以上是c#中///是什麼的詳細內容。更多資訊請關注PHP中文網其他相關文章!

相關標籤:
c#
來源:php.cn
本網站聲明
本文內容由網友自願投稿,版權歸原作者所有。本站不承擔相應的法律責任。如發現涉嫌抄襲或侵權的內容,請聯絡admin@php.cn
作者最新文章
熱門教學
更多>
最新下載
更多>
網站特效
網站源碼
網站素材
前端模板